The Importance of the Camera Show

Frederick Douglass was the most photographed black person of the 19th century. He always wanted to have a stern look and look directly into the camera because he didn't want to make it seem like everything during this time was a-okay. The fact that they even used him as an animated character who was happy and was making excuses for the founding fathers is a total contradiction to who Frederick Douglass is, she says.
